CHAXU is an autonomous, bladeless, ducted-jet security drone system with integrated docking stations and cognitive AI control. Built for continuous perimeter protection of critical infrastructure.
CHAXU provides persistent, AI-driven aerial surveillance and response for facilities that cannot tolerate security gaps.
Fully autonomous patrol routes, threat detection, and response protocols. No manual piloting required. Systems operate 24/7 without human intervention.
Enclosed propulsion system eliminates exposed rotors. Safer operation in industrial environments and around personnel. Reduced acoustic signature.
Wireless charging stations enable continuous operation. Units autonomously return to dock for recharging, then resume patrols without downtime.
Integrated optical, thermal, LIDAR, and RF sensors provide comprehensive situational awareness across all environmental conditions.
Onboard computing enables real-time threat analysis and decision-making without reliance on continuous network connectivity.
Multiple units operate as a coordinated network, sharing intelligence and optimizing coverage patterns across large facilities.
CINTENT is a cognitive AI platform developed by Cognivanta Labs that enables autonomous systems to perceive, analyze, and respond to complex security scenarios in real time.
Unlike reactive automation, CINTENT processes multi-modal sensor data to build contextual understanding of environments, identify anomalies, and execute appropriate response protocols.
